About J.
J. Vanessa Marshall began legal studies at Queen's University in 2002 before returning to British Columbia and completing her Bachelor of Laws at UBC in May 2005. She was called to the bar in February 2007 and began her career in criminal law before moving into a mixed criminal and civil practice, and now practices exclusively in civil litigation. She has appeared before the Residential Tenancy Board, the Human Rights Tribunal, the Provincial Court, the Supreme Court, and the BC Court of Appeal, and is a member of the Canadian Bar Association, the Trial Lawyers' Association of British Columbia, and the Canadian Defence Lawyers.
